Output 85af99dc751f563dbcd5fd08a2cfa30622e2a43690bf58a2e998aa69e18b3e61:0

value
1728000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 337cac10abf43d63614dcf05f96406206d00b419 OP_EQUALVERIFY OP_CHECKSIG
address
15hEp9yd7g6ubHKSMhSfubW7SXGva3PQBu
transaction
85af99dc751f563dbcd5fd08a2cfa30622e2a43690bf58a2e998aa69e18b3e61
spent
true